"This "The Anthology" edition adds 15 additional songs and another hour to the playing time of "The Tortured Poets Department". While Swift's extended, 10-minute Taylor's Version" of Red's highlight "All Too Well" was able to maintain an emotional intensity that justified its epic length, songs like the swaggering and confusing "But Daddy I Love Him" and the lingering "Who's Afraid Of Little Old Me" just linger too long. For a songwriter responsible for some of the greatest choruses and best-selling melodies of her generation, there is a surprising lack of immediacy or even cheap, sure pop hooks here. Songs like "Fortnight" and the tepid title track aim for the kind of memorable earworms Swift has created better than others, but fall short. This culminates in an album that feels like a missed opportunity. A better organized, more thoughtful version of the album, one that turns the best songs over a few more times until a few hit-worthy elements emerge, could have taken Swift into a whole new era." (AllMusic)
